Transaction 8256e6134cde651d0519a9f134e450156bca055501d9ee91b628765680d7c279
1 Input
1 Output
-
8256e6134cde651d0519a9f134e450156bca055501d9ee91b628765680d7c279:0
- value
- 20510
- script pubkey
- OP_0 OP_PUSHBYTES_20 eaef8a73f8ea7a3c4c13bd049e7e64427deda907
- address
- bc1qathc5ulcafarcnqnh5zfulnygf77m2g8yd3rgv